Technical sheet No. 293238 WebPilsbury Grange Pilsbury entry in Domesday Book Nat Gould was descended from a family that had lived for generations at Pilsbury Grange in the upper valley of the river Dove, near Hartington in Derbyshire. The first historical record of Pilsbury is in the Domesday Book compiled in 1086 after the Norman Conquest of Anglo-Saxon England.
